Trade360, founded in 2013, is a prominent online brokerage firm owned by Crowd Tech Ltd., a Cyprus-based investment company. The firm is headquartered at 116 Gladstonos Str., Michael Kyprianou House, 3rd & 4th Floors, 3032, Limassol, Cyprus. As a private entity, Trade360 operates under stringent regulatory frameworks, primarily catering to retail clients interested in forex and CFD trading.
Over the years, Trade360 has experienced significant growth, serving over 10,000 retail investors globally. The company has established itself as a leader in the trading sector, particularly known for its innovative crowd trading feature, which leverages collective trader sentiment to inform trading decisions. This approach reflects the company's commitment to democratizing trading by providing tools that enhance decision-making.
Trade360 operates under two major regulatory bodies, the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C) and the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C), ensuring compliance with international standards. The broker primarily focuses on retail forex trading but also provides services to institutional clients, offering a range of trading instruments across various asset classes.

These regulatory licenses ensure that Trade360 adheres to strict financial standards, providing a secure trading environment for its users. The broker's operations are subject to the Markets in Financial Instruments Directive (MiFID), which establishes a comprehensive regulatory framework across the European Economic Area.
Trade360 maintains client funds in segregated accounts, ensuring that traders' capital is protected. Additionally, the firm participates in the Investor Compensation Fund, which provides compensation of up to €20,000 in case of insolvency. The broker implements robust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) measures, ensuring compliance with international regulations.

The execution model employed by Trade360 is primarily Market Making, which enables instant order execution. The broker maintains a robust technical infrastructure with servers located in secure data centers to ensure high availability and performance.

Leverage can reach up to 1:500 for professional clients, while retail clients are typically offered leverage of 1:30. The minimum trade size is 0.01 lots, making it accessible for all traders. Trade360 also has a transparent overnight fees policy, which is clearly outlined in their terms.
